The Effects of Hard Water on Your Plumbing System
Tough water, a common problem in lots of houses, can have considerable effect on pipes systems. Comprehending these effects is vital for keeping the durability and performance of your pipes and fixtures.

Introduction


Tough water is water that contains high levels of liquified minerals, largely calcium and magnesium. These minerals are safe to human wellness yet can damage plumbing infrastructure gradually. Allow's explore how hard water impacts pipes and what you can do about it.

What is Hard Water?


Hard water is identified by its mineral web content, especially calcium and magnesium ions. These minerals get in the supply of water as it percolates through sedimentary rock and chalk down payments underground. When hard water is heated up or delegated stand, it has a tendency to form scale, a crusty buildup that complies with surfaces and can trigger a series of concerns in pipes systems.

Impacts on Water lines


Difficult water impacts pipelines in a number of damaging methods, mostly with scale build-up, reduced water circulation, and raised rust.

Range Buildup


Among the most typical concerns caused by hard water is scale buildup inside pipes and fixtures. As water streams through the pipes system, minerals precipitate out and stick to the pipe walls. In time, this buildup can narrow pipeline openings, bring about reduced water flow and enhanced stress on the system.

Minimized Water Flow


Natural resources from tough water can gradually minimize the diameter of pipes, limiting water circulation to faucets, showers, and home appliances. This lowered circulation not just influences water stress however likewise enhances energy consumption as appliances like hot water heater should work more challenging to provide the very same amount of hot water.

Rust


While difficult water minerals themselves do not cause deterioration, they can aggravate existing deterioration problems in pipes. Scale accumulation can trap water against steel surfaces, accelerating the corrosion process and possibly causing leaks or pipeline failing gradually.

Appliance Damages


Beyond pipes, difficult water can additionally harm family home appliances linked to the water system. Devices such as hot water heater, dish washers, and washing devices are particularly prone to scale accumulation. This can lower their efficiency, increase maintenance expenses, and shorten their life-span.

Testing and Therapy


Testing for tough water and executing appropriate therapy actions is vital to minimizing its impacts on pipes and appliances.

Water Softeners


Water conditioners are the most typical service for dealing with difficult water. They work by exchanging calcium and magnesium ions with sodium or potassium ions, successfully minimizing the hardness of the water.

Various Other Therapy Choices


In addition to water conditioners, various other therapy alternatives include magnetic water conditioners, reverse osmosis systems, and chemical ingredients. Each technique has its benefits and suitability depending on the seriousness of the hard water trouble and family requirements.

The Impact of Hard Water on Your Plumbing System


Install a Water Softener


One of the most effective ways to combat hard water is by installing a water softener. These devices work by removing the excess minerals from your water supply, preventing them from building up in your pipes and appliances. According to the Water Quality Association, water softeners can extend the lifespan of your plumbing system and improve the efficiency of your appliances. Flush Your Water Heater Regularly



Hard water can cause sediment buildup in your water heater, reducing its efficiency and potentially causing damage. We recommend flushing your water heater at least once a year to remove sediment and maintain optimal performance.
